引言
随着科技的不断发展,编程已经成为现代社会不可或缺的一部分。然而,传统的编程学习往往需要具备一定的数学和逻辑思维能力,且编程语言的学习过程相对复杂。近年来,一种新的编程趋势——零代码编程(No-Code Programming)逐渐兴起,它为那些没有编程背景的人提供了进入编程世界的便捷途径。本文将深入探讨零代码编程的概念、优势、应用领域以及如何轻松入门。
什么是零代码编程?
零代码编程,顾名思义,是一种无需编写代码即可完成编程任务的编程方式。它通过图形化界面和拖拽式操作,让用户能够通过简单的拖拽和配置来构建应用程序。这种方式降低了编程的门槛,使得非专业人士也能轻松参与编程。
零代码编程的优势
- 降低学习门槛:无需学习复杂的编程语言,只需通过图形化界面操作即可实现编程。
- 提高开发效率:通过可视化操作,可以快速构建应用程序,缩短开发周期。
- 易于维护:由于编程逻辑通过图形化界面展示,便于理解和维护。
- 跨平台兼容:许多零代码编程平台支持跨平台开发,方便在不同设备上运行。
零代码编程的应用领域
- 移动应用开发:通过零代码编程平台,可以快速开发移动应用程序。
- 网站建设:无需编写HTML、CSS和JavaScript,即可构建功能丰富的网站。
- 数据分析:利用零代码编程平台,可以轻松进行数据分析,生成可视化报告。
- 自动化流程:通过零代码编程,可以自动化日常工作和流程。
如何轻松入门零代码编程
选择合适的零代码编程平台:目前市面上有许多优秀的零代码编程平台,如OutSystems、AppSheet、Adalo等。选择一个适合自己的平台是入门的第一步。
学习平台教程:大多数零代码编程平台都提供了丰富的教程和示例,通过学习这些教程,可以快速掌握平台的使用方法。
实践操作:理论加实践是学习编程的最佳方式。通过实际操作,可以加深对平台功能的理解。
加入社区交流:加入零代码编程社区,与其他开发者交流心得,可以拓宽视野,提高技能。
案例分析
以下是一个使用OutSystems平台开发移动应用的案例:
- 需求分析:确定应用的功能和目标用户。
- 设计界面:使用OutSystems提供的图形化界面设计工具,设计应用界面。
- 配置逻辑:通过拖拽组件和设置属性,实现应用的功能逻辑。
- 测试和部署:在模拟环境中测试应用,确保功能正常。测试通过后,将应用部署到移动设备上。
总结
零代码编程作为一种新兴的编程趋势,为非专业人士提供了进入编程世界的便捷途径。通过学习和掌握零代码编程,可以轻松实现编程梦想,迎接未来科技的发展。
